uPVC windows can have problems opening or locking. This problem usually occurs when the locking system is stiff or stuck. You can lubricate your lock and handle with graphite or machine oil. This will let the mechanism free up and allow the window or door to operate normal again.

The hinges may be stiff or stuck. This issue is typically caused by grit and dust accumulating on the hinges over time. Lubricating the hinges with grease or oil is the solution. A poor lubricant could damage the hinges, rendering them inoperable.

Stained Glass Repairs

Stained glass windows are found in homes, churches and other structures. They add visual interest and provide privacy to a space. However, they can be quite fragile and require to be kept in good order to ensure they are in good shape. Even with the best care, stained and leaded glass windows can deteriorate over time due to age and exposure to the elements and weather factors. This can cause cracks, fading, or water leakage. It is crucial to seek out an expert local to restore your stained or leaded window to its original splendor.

The cost for repairing damaged or cracked stained-glass is $500. The cost will vary depending on the method required to resolve the issue. For example, a professional may use copper foil or epoxy edge-gluing to fix the glass that has broken. They may also relead lead and seal stained glass. There are a variety of options, each having its own advantages and costs. The best solution will be determined by the size of the crack, location and the kind of material used to create the glass.

Cracks in leaded glass can be caused by thermal expansion and contraction, movement of the building or just normal wear and tear. As time passes, cracks can grow and cause more problems. To prevent further damage and growth any crack that is located across an important feature of stained-glass panels or their face must be repaired as soon as is possible. In the past, this was usually done by splicing the "Dutchman" lead flange over the crack. This method was not a great solution, and today there are better ways to repair these types of cracks.

Stained glass restoration is a highly specialized art that can come in many forms. It could be as simple as fixing cracks, or as complicated as restoring a complete stained glass door or window panel to its original state. In general, the cost of restoration projects is much more than that of a simple repair or replacement. This is because the project involves cleaning and removing damaged or stained glass, securing the lead cames, sealing and re-tying the cement and replacing missing pieces of stained glass.

Weatherstripping Repairs

Weatherstripping stops water and air from entering homes through gaps around doors and windows. It is a crucial part of home maintenance that could save you money on cost of energy and costly repairs. It can also make a home more comfortable. The materials used to make this seal will degrade with time, as a result of wear and tears. It is important to replace these materials from time to time.

You can determine the weather stripping is been damaged by noticing a spot that is wet after washing the windows, a whistling noise while driving, or a draft that you can feel when you are in front of a closed-door. These are all signs that it's time to find a Tasker who can provide weatherstripping repair near me.

Taskers can seal your windows and door by using a variety of weatherstripping materials. Foam tapes can be made of open-cell or closed cell foam. They come in different sizes, thicknesses, and widths. They are easy to install and cut by cutting. Felt strips are likewise inexpensive and typically last up to a year. They can be cut in length using scissors and attached to the door frame or the hinge side of a sliding or double-hung window with glue, staples, or tacks. Vinyl or metal V-strips are a little more complicated to set up, but they can be secured with nails into place along a window jamb.
